WebThe mode is the least used of the measures of central tendency and can only be used when dealing with nominal data. For this reason, the mode will be the best measure of central tendency (as it is the only one appropriate to use) when dealing with nominal data. In brief, they can be explained in the following way − Mean − It is the data's mean score of the sample. Median − After the score is arranged in numerical order, the middle score is defined as the median. Mode − It is defined as the most frequently occurring value.
